IICL elects new chairman The Institute of International Container Lessors’ (IICL) President, Steven Blust, announced that Jeremy Matthew, Group CEO of Seaco Srl, has been elected to the position of Chairman of the IICL for 2013, succeeding Brian Sondey of TAL International Group, Inc.

Matthew has 25 years experience in the financial industry with the last 10 years spent in the equipment leasing market in Europe and Asia.

“On behalf of the IICL’s Board of Directors and staff, I would like to extend our sincere gratitude to Brian Sondey for his leadership during last year’s dynamic times” said Blust, “and look forward to another active year ahead under Mr. Matthew’s Chairmanship.”

“I am happy to assume the role of Chairman of the IICL for 2013” said Mr. Matthew, “and am looking forward to working with our member companies to drive forward the current industry initiatives being worked on.”

The IICL’s Board also elected Celine Wei, President of Florens Container Services Company Ltd., as First Vice President; Philip Brewer, President and CEO of Textainer Group Holdings Limited, as Second Vice President; and George Elkas, President of Flexi-Van Leasing, Inc., as Treasurer. Keith Lovetro, President & CEO of TRAC Intermodal, and Richard Barreau, Managing Director of TOUAX Global Container Solutions, were elected as Executive Committee Members at Large.
